Selecting the Right Outdoor Sofa
When choosing outdoor furniture sofas, construction types are key. Aluminium frames are portable and corrosion-resistant, making them practical. Timber options, such as hardwoods, lend a more natural aesthetic and develop character over time.
Wicker-effect designs, usually made from weatherproof fibres, combine durability and comfort. Cushions should be water-repellent, with removable covers for simple maintenance. Fabrics that resist UV damage help retain colour vibrancy through the seasons.

Space-Saving Outdoor Sofas
For modest outdoor areas, consider loveseats that offer a snug place to sit without dominating the space. Integrated storage beneath seats can be used to stash cushions, throws, or covers.
Collapsible versions are convenient for winter when the weather turns. Opting for light shades helps maintain a visually open environment in small areas.

FAQs
- Are outdoor sofas weatherproof? Most outdoor sofas are built to resist rain and sun, especially those with resin frames and quick-dry cushions. Furniture covers will extend lifespan.
- Can I leave my sofa outside all year? You can, but it’s advisable to use covers or shelter them during cold seasons.
- Which materials last the longest outdoors? Synthetic rattan, treated metal, and hardwood offer excellent durability.
- Do outdoor sofas need a lot of upkeep? Generally, minimal effort is needed. Wipe down frames and protect cushions when not in use.
- Can I use indoor cushions outside? It’s not ideal. Indoor cushions can mould when left exposed.
